Product Support Analyst – Fluent German (Croydon or Manchester)

We’re looking for a fluent German Product Support Analyst to join our growing team at dotmailer (www.dotmailer.com). The role is available in Croydon (London) or Manchester. Our Product Support team provide 1st and 2nd line support to customers using core dotmailer functionality. You’ll resolve inbound support requests from customer via phone, chat and email. These must be appropriately prioritised in line with our support SLA’s and issue details accurately recorded and categorised. You’ll resolve a diverse range of support issues:
  • dotmailer software (including advanced features)
  • API
  • HTML
  • Email deliverability
  • Key integrations with Magento, Salesforce and MS Dynamics
  • High profile and VIP customers.
Support issues you’re unable to resolve are generally escalated to our 3rd line support engineers, Team Managers or our in-house Development Team. We work a few different shifts (8-4, 9-5 and 10-6) to support customers. We’ll do our best to assign you a preferred shift, although we need some flexibility from you to make sure we’re resourced effectively. You must have a fantastic customer focused approach, including the ability to understand customer requirements, deliver the right solution and keep customers in the loop along the way. Our powerful yet easy to use email marketing automation platform enables large global enterprise and SME marketers to efficiently create, manage, and deliver effective one to one campaigns. We also provide expert email marketing advice and services for businesses seeking to maximise customer acquisition, conversion and retention. We continue to experience exciting growth in our business since we began in 1999. As part of our continued growth, we have expanded our operations across the UK, Eastern Europe, the USA and Australia with offices in New York, Cape Town, Sydney, Melbourne, Manchester & Belarus.
